Castrol is a global leader in lubricants and part of the bp Group, one of the world’s largest energy companies. In India, Castrol is a publicly listed company, leading in the Automotive, Industrial, and Marine lubricant sectors. With iconic brands, steadfast innovation, strong customer relationships, and a team of highly motivated employees, we have maintained our market leadership in India for over a century. Our robust manufacturing and distribution network in India helps us reach consumers through more than 135,000 outlets.

We are currently looking for Technician based at Silvassa with details mentioned below.
Let me tell you about the role!
• Should control process & activities of control room
• Starting & monitoring of batches
• Analysing raw material usage (RM management)
• Should be able to understand the criticality of problem and able to manage emergency shut down
• Get filling plan from production executives.
• Collection of batch cards & work order no. before start of filling.
• Filling Log sheet containing information about Hold Tank, Batch No., Line-up etc.
• Give initial and shift start sample to QC with filled BFDO.
• Routine Maintenance of filling lines
• Proper Air flushing, pigging and marking on flush oil barrels.
• Taking approval from production executive for printing of MRP & batch details.
• OG Filling: FG reporting in JDE 9.1 and Filling Loss (Delta-B) reporting. FG stock take & handover activities.
What you will deliver
1. Control room operation
• Execution of automated blending
• Raw material issue
• Receipt of daily blending plan
• Act on high level safety alarms
• Daily filling of blending logbook
• Preparing batch reports
2. Sampling operation
• Giving samples for testing to QC of base oils & FG along with the batch cards
• Collection of ‘OK’ batch card from QC and take that into production
• Man dosing as per the recipe required
3. DDS operation
• Confirmation of RM required /availability as per the blending plan and communicate to Control room.
• Dosing of RM / additives as per the recipe.
• Take care of oven activities
4. Tank farm operation
• Marking & reporting of tank level
• Collection of base oil from tank & get it density checked
• Unloading of tankers
• Making & Reporting of tank status.
• Circulation of base oil in tank & get its density checked from QC.
• Unloading of all the bulk base oil & additive tankers under stringent HSSE guidelines.
5. Family 6 operation
6. OG activities
• Punching of blending report in JD
• Preparing loss reconciliation report (Delta B)
